Kalsi holds immense historical significance, as it was an important administrative center during the ancient times. It served as the gateway to the Yamuna valley and was a prominent route connecting the plains of India with the Himalayan regions. One of the major attractions in Kalsi is the Ashokan Rock Edict, which dates back to the 3rd century BC. This edict, engraved on a massive rock, bears inscriptions by Emperor Ashoka and provides valuable insights into the history and governance of that era. The climate in Kalsi is influenced by its location in the foothills of the Himalayas. The region experiences a temperate climate, with distinct seasons throughout the year. Each season brings its own charm and offers unique experiences to visitors.
The best time to visit Kalsi is during the spring and autumn seasons, which fall between March to May and September to November, respectively. During these months, the weather is pleasant, with temperatures ranging from 15°C (59°F) to 25°C (77°F). The spring season brings blooming flowers and lush greenery, painting the town with vibrant colors. It is an ideal time for sightseeing, exploring the historical sites, and indulging in outdoor activities. The autumn season, on the other hand, offers clear skies, comfortable temperatures, and a pleasant ambiance, making it perfect for trekking and hiking in the nearby hills and forests.
The summer season, from June to August, can be hot and humid in Kalsi, with temperatures ranging from 25°C (77°F) to 35°C (95°F). The winter season, from December to February, brings chilly temperatures to Kalsi, with the mercury dropping to as low as 5°C (41°F) or even lower. Trekking is one of the most popular adventure activities in Kalsi. With its proximity to the majestic Himalayas and the surrounding hills, the region offers numerous trekking trails suitable for all levels of experience. Embark on a trek to the nearby Har Ki Dun Valley, known for its breathtaking beauty and panoramic views of snow-capped peaks. The trek to Hanol is another exciting option, taking you through dense forests, charming villages, and ancient temples, providing a glimpse into the local culture and traditions.
